Authorities plan to conduct a July Fourth traffic enforcement initiative in Jo Daviess County. The initiative will focus on identifying impaired and unbuckled drivers, according to the Jo Daviess County Sheriff’s Department. A press release states that the initiative will run from Friday, June 20, through July 7. The initiative is part of a statewide effort involving the Illinois State Police and more than 200 local police and sheriff’s departments. The “Drive Sober or Get Pulled Over,” “Drive High Get a DUI” and “Click It or Ticket” campaigns are supported by federal traffic safety funds administered by the Illinois Department of Transportation.
